If we're talking about 2D games, I’m a big fan of puzzle-platformers and fast-paced combat games. One game that really stands out for me is VVVVVV—a game my dad introduced to me years ago, and it’s still stuck with me to this day.

Naturally, it made it onto my list of game inspirations, which includes:

  1. VVVVVV
  2. Chronology
  3. Dead Cells
  4. Poptropica (Though it's much more light-hearted, focusing on exploration and puzzles rather than intense combat or platforming mechanics. But it’s appealing due to its creative storytelling and unique island themes, offering a fresh and imaginative experience.)
